scrm-6 encodes a putative phospholipid scramblase homologous to humanPLSCR1-5, and paralogous to other C. elegans SCRMs (e.g., SCRM-1);scrm-6(RNAi) animals have no obvious phenotype.
Predicted to enable phospholipid scramblase activity. Predicted to be involved in plasma membrane phospholipid scrambling. Predicted to be located in plasma membrane.
